If you need credit, but have no credit history it's hard to get approved. Lending institutions look at the risk involved in lending to someone to determine if they approve them or not. Without a credit history, the lender has nothing to base their assessment on besides your income. It's important for lenders to see how you are with credit, and see anything that could be a risk for them to lend to you. There are several ways to build credit, and get a good credit history started. Let's take a look at some of the ways.

Ways to Build Credit

Secured Credit Card

A secured credit card works like a debit card. It's linked to a bank account and you can only spend as much as you have put in the account. The main difference of a debit card and a secured credit card is that with a secured credit card your use of it is recorded on your credit report, helping you build your credit.

Get Added as an Authorized User

Get someone you know, like a parent, that has good credit to get a credit. Have them get a credit card and add you as an authorized user. This means that any use of that credit card, by you or the original card holder, will be recorded on your credit report. Use the card rarely for small purchases and pay the balance in full and on time. Or simply cut the card up and don't use it at all, either way this can help you build credit.

Open a Checking Account

Perhaps one of the simplest ways to help establish credit. It may not make a very big impact, but a long lasting checking account can represent stability, which is a big plus with creditors.
